Inclusion criteria

Inclusion criteria: 1. pre-menopausal women, 18-50 years old, about 30 years old is the best; 2. body weight within the normal range, 18.5 < BMI < 23.5; 3. functional constipation Roman IV standards: must comply with the above item 2 or more of the following symptoms: A. defecate taxing over a quarter (25%); B. More than 1/4 (25%) of defecation is dry ball manure or hard manure (type 1-2); C. More than 1/4 (25%) of the defecation feeling; D. More than 1/4 (25%) of defecates have a feeling of anal rectal obstruction/obstruction; E. More than 1/4 (25%) of defecation requires manual assistance; F. spontaneous defecation (SBM) less than 3 times per week.

Exclusion criteria

Exclusion criteria: 1. complicated with diabetes, hypothyroidism, etc.; 2. patients with cancer; 3. patients with Parkinson's disease, mental and psychological diseases, etc.; 4. pregnant or lactating women; 5. history of alcohol and drug abuse; 6. according to the judgment of the researcher, patients with other serious hazards to patient safety or accompanying diseases that affect the completion of the study; 7. those considered unsuitable for inclusion by the researcher.
